Key skills for this role
Work side by side in a team environment with our Design Leaders, Project Managers, Architects, Interior Designers, Urban Planners and Emerging Professionals on active production projects
Contribute to other design and marketing efforts undertaken by the firm
Create visual presentations and communications for client interactions
Discover your areas of interest and work with talented mentors
Develop design assignments throughout all project phases
Coordinate architectural drawings across disciplines
Support communication between project team, client, vendors, contractors, and consultants
Play an integral part in overall client satisfaction, design quality and profitability of all projects undertaken that contribute to the firm’s strategic priorities
Technical production skills and a demonstrated ability to effectively produce design and construction documents
Proficiency in Revit
Experience with graphics software such as Sketchup, Lumion, or Enscape
Understanding of relevant codes such as state building codes, FGI Healthcare Guidelines, NFPA, IBC, ANSI 117.1, BOMA
LEED accreditation or interest in achieving accreditation is preferred
Understanding of the design and procurement processes
Ability to direct and motivate work efforts of others and handle project challenges
Bachelor’s Degree or Master’s Degree in Interior Design from a CIDA-accredited university or equivalent field of study
